The Horoscope spread is used for a detailed analysis of self examination and fortune telling.. There are 12 cards in this spread. If you place your mouse over any card you will be able to see the card position number and the name of the card delt there. This is what your spread means:


9 of Swords The first house - Aries - describes the inquirer.
Card: 9 of Swords - Fear and suffering.

5 of Pentacles The second house - Taurus - denotes finances and material goods.
Card: 5 of Pentacles - A period of financial loss.

4 of Wands The third house - Gemini - short journeys and communications.
Card: 4 of Wands - Represents a successful and abundant harvest.

8 of Swords The fourth house - Cancer - home and family.
Card: 8 of Swords - Temporary restriction, bondage.

Page of Pentacles The fifth house - Leo - pleasure, romance and creativity.
Card: Page of Pentacles - A steady, good natured child.

3 of Swords (reversed) The sixth house - Virgo - health matters and day to day work.
Card: 3 of Swords (reversed) - Confusion and anxiety.

Queen of Cups The seventh house - Libra - partnerships, personal and business.
Card: Queen of Cups - An extreamly feminine woman, often artistic and psychic.

7 of Wands (reversed) The eighth house - Scorpio - denotes deaths, major changes, inheritance and sexuality.
Card: 7 of Wands (reversed) - Insecurity, hesitation and fear.

The Devil (reversed) The ninth house - Sagittarius - long distance travel and philosophy of life.
Card: The Devil (reversed) - A warning against the abuse of power, money, sex or charm.

Temperance (reversed) The tenth house - Capricorn - career.
Card: Temperance (reversed) - Things are out of balance.

9 of Pentacles The eleventh house - Aquarius - friends.
Card: 9 of Pentacles - A secure financial plateau.

4 of Cups (reversed) The twelfth house - Pisces - hidden things, unconscious wishes and fears.
Card: 4 of Cups (reversed) - Fear of being alone.
